1382-05-22, Westminster

To the sheriff of Northumberland. Writ de expensis for 121. 16s. favour of David Holgrave and Robert de Cliffort knights of the at the parliament summoned at Westminster on the morrow St. John ante Portam Latinam last, namely 4s. a day each for 32 The following have like writs : Cumberland. Richard de Salkeld and John Dalmore 121. 16s. for 32 days. Westmorland. John de Preston and John de Crakanthorp 121. for 28 days (sic). Yorkshire. William Percehay knight and Robert Neville of Horneby knight 10/. for 25 days. Cornwall. Warin Arcedekene knight and Richard Sergeaux knight 127. 16s. for 32 days. Notynghamshire. Sampson de Strelleye knight and Thomas de Rempston knight 8/. 16s. for 22 days. Derbyshire. Thomas de Marchington knight and Philip de Okore knight 81. 16s. for 22 days. Lincolnshire. John de Thoutheby and William Airmyn 8l. 16s. for 22 days. Leycestershire. William Flamville knight and Thomas Walssh knight 8/. 16s. for 22 days. Warwickshire. John de Peyto and William Spernore 8/. for 20 days. ee John Daneys and William Morewode 8/. for 20 ays. Norhamptonshire. Nicholas Lillyng knight and Giles Seint Johan knight 8/. for 20 days. Bedfordshire. Thomas Peyver and William Tyryngton 8/. for 20 days. Bukinghamshire. Thomas Sakeville knight and John Tyryngham 8l. for 20 days. Cambridgeshire. William de Pappeworth and Simon de Burgh 8l. for 20 days. Huntingdonshire. William Moigne knight and Robert Beville of Walton 8/. for 20 days. Essex. William Berland knight and Alexander Goldyngham knight 7/. 4s. for 18 days. Hertfordshire. Robert Turk knight and John Thornbury knight 7l. 4s. for 18 days. Middlesex. John Saunford and William Barnevylle 61. 8s. for 16 days. Kent. Thomas Colpeper knight and Thomas de Cobham knight 7l. 4s. for 18 days. Hae Robert de Loxley and John Hadresham 7/. 4s. for 18 ays. Sussex. Edmund fitz Herberd knight and Edward Dalyngrugge knight 7/. 4s. for 18 days. Norffolk. Stephen de Hales knight and Thomas Gerberge knight 8l. 16s. for 22 days. Suffolk. Richard Waldegrave knight and William Wyngfeld knight 81. 16s. for 22 days. The county of Suthampton. Thomas Wortyng knight and John Sondes knight 8/. for 20 days. Wiltesir. John Daunteseye knight and John de Roches knight 81. for 20 days. Berkshire. Thomas de la Mare knight and Roger Curson knight 7. 4s. for 18 days. Oxfordshire. John Herle knight 72s. for 18 days. Staffordshire. Thomas Thomunhore knight and Thomas de Stafford knight 8/. 16s. for 22 days. Salop. Brian de Cornewail knight and Robert de Kendale 8l. 16s. for 22 days. Gloucestershire. John de Thorp knight and Peter de Veel knight 8l. 16s. for 22 days. Worcestershire. Richard Fyton knight and John Sapy knight 81. 16s. for 22 days. Herefordshire. Walter Deveros knight and Peter de la Mare knight 8/1. 16s. for 22 days. Somerset. Peter Courtenay knight and Thomas Hungerford knight 8/. 16s. for 22 days. Dorset. Stephen Derby knight and John Mautravers 8I. 16s. for 22 days. Devon William Boneville knight and James de Chuddelegh knight 12/. 16s. for 32 days. The county of Bristol. Thomas Beaupyne and John Vielle. [Prynne, Parliamentary Writs, iv. p. 357.]
